Apple’s Partnering with Alibaba to Stay Competitive

DeepSeek has captured the attention of China’s AI landscape with its meteoric rise. However, Apple is reportedly taking a different route, teaming up with Chinese tech giant Alibaba to develop AI-powered features for iPhones sold in China, according to The Information.

Apple’s push into AI is more than just a tech upgrade—it’s a strategic move to regain lost ground in China’s smartphone market. With domestic competitors like Huawei ramping up AI-enhanced devices, Apple needs a compelling edge to attract Chinese consumers. And Alibaba, with its vast digital ecosystem, might be the ideal partner to deliver hyper-personalized AI experiences.

Navigating Regulatory Challenges and Finding the Right Fit

Choosing a Chinese partner for AI integration isn’t just a preference—it’s a necessity. Apple’s proprietary AI, Apple Intelligence, faces stringent regulatory scrutiny in China. While Baidu was initially expected to be Apple’s AI collaborator, the company reportedly found Baidu’s models lacking. Apple also evaluated Tencent, ByteDance, and even DeepSeek before deciding that DeepSeek lacked the workforce and experience for such a large-scale partnership.

Alibaba emerged as the frontrunner for multiple reasons. Most importantly, its AI capabilities are powered by an immense dataset covering consumer behavior across e-commerce, payments, and digital interactions. This treasure trove of insights could enable Apple to offer AI features that feel intuitive and locally relevant to Chinese users.

AI, Market Positioning

From a Markelitics perspective—the intersection of market dynamics and analytics—this partnership is a tactical masterstroke. Apple needs a unique value proposition to compete with domestic brands, and Alibaba’s AI could give iPhones a distinctive edge. Regulatory approval is another major hurdle in China, and Alibaba’s deep-rooted presence in the country might help streamline this process.

The deal could lead to noticeable AI improvements for Apple users in China, such as smarter Siri responses, enhanced search functions, and better user personalization. However, this partnership also challenges Apple’s traditional ecosystem control. Integrating Alibaba’s AI means relinquishing some of that autonomy, which could create region-specific differences in iOS experiences.

The Future of Apple’s AI in China

As AI becomes a key differentiator in the smartphone space, Apple’s collaboration with Alibaba represents both a strategic necessity and a calculated risk. By leveraging Alibaba’s expertise, Apple aims to make iPhones in China as advanced as their local rivals. Whether this gamble pays off remains to be seen, but one thing is clear: Apple is adapting, and in China’s AI-driven market, adaptation is survival.
